NVIDIA GeForce RTX 2060 TU104 vs NVIDIA GeForce RTX 4080 12 GB

We compared two Desktop platform GPUs: 6GB VRAM GeForce RTX 2060 TU104 and 12GB VRAM GeForce RTX 4080 12 GB to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

NVIDIA GeForce RTX 2060 TU104 's Advantages
Lower TDP (160W vs 285W)
NVIDIA GeForce RTX 4080 12 GB 's Advantages
Boost Clock has increased by 55% (2610MHz vs 1680MHz)
More VRAM (12GB vs 6GB)
Larger VRAM bandwidth (504.2GB/s vs 336.0GB/s)
5760 additional rendering cores
